How I Change My Mowing Routine from Spring to Fall

Mowing at my place starts early—usually in late March. Spring grass grows fast, thick, and wet. That’s when I raise the mower deck to avoid cutting too short.

In early spring, I set the deck high. Toro makes this easy. Its lever clicks fast into place, even in thick grass. Craftsman works too, but its two-lever system is slower. Not great when I’m in a hurry.

Spring clippings fill the bag fast. Craftsman’s bag is smaller, so I have to stop and empty it more often. Toro holds more and lets me mow longer between trips.

By summer, the grass grows slower. I mow every 10 to 12 days. I lower the deck a bit—but raise it again during heatwaves. Taller grass keeps moisture better. Toro cuts dry spots well, thanks to its strong motor. Craftsman sometimes slows down in thick, dry patches.

One trick that helps a lot: I clean under the deck every second mow. Toro folds up with SmartStow, so I can clean it fast. With Craftsman, I have to tilt it and work around the axle. That’s harder and messier.

In fall, grass slows down, but leaves fall fast. I switch to mulching mode. Toro chops leaves into fine mulch. Craftsman is easier to push, especially on damp ground.

Tips for Better Results

  • Sharpen blades each month. Dull blades tear grass. Sharp ones give a clean cut.
  • Mulch in dry weather. It feeds your lawn and saves time. I only bag in spring or when grass is too long.
  • Raise the deck in hot months. Taller grass handles heat better.
  • Clean under the deck often. Gunk slows the blade. Toro makes this easy with SmartStow.
  • Store batteries inside in winter. It helps them last longer.
  • Use ethanol-free gas for gas mowers. It’s better for the engine.

These small habits have helped me save time, money, and keep my mowers in great shape.

Final Thoughts on Craftsman vs Toro

So, which mower should you choose?

If you want more power, easy features, and better long-term use—Toro is the winner. Its strong motor, SmartStow, and easy height control make it great for medium or big yards.

But Craftsman is still a smart pick. It’s light, costs less, and comes with a battery and charger. That’s perfect if you have a small yard or are just starting out.

One last tip: check local repair shops before you buy. Toro often has dealer support. Craftsman is sold in big stores, but getting repairs can take longer.

Pick the mower that fits your yard and your routine—not just the name on the label.
